With 56,762 degrees handed out in 2019-2020, social work is the 8th most popular major in the United States.

Across North Carolina, there were 1,781 social work gra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 957 social work graduates with average earnings and debt of $35,192 and $24,368 respectively.

Notes and References

References

  • The Integrated Postsecondary Education Data System (IPEDS) from the National Center for Education Statistics (NCES), a branch of the U.S. Department of Education (DOE) serves as the core of our data about colleges.
  • Some other college data, including much of the graduate earnings data, comes from the U.S. Department of Education’s (College Scorecard).
  • Information about the national average student loan default rate is from the U.S. Department of Education and refers to data about the 2016 borrower cohort tracking period for which the cohort default rate (CDR) was 10.1%.
